The Power of CO2 Laser Cutters

CO2 laser cutters have revolutionized the world of manufacturing and design with their precision and versatility. These cutting-edge machines harness the power of carbon dioxide gas to produce high-energy laser beams that can cut through a wide range of materials with incredible accuracy.

One of the key advantages of CO2 laser cutters is their ability to cut through materials that other cutting methods struggle with, such as wood, acrylic, leather, fabric, and even metal. The focused laser beam can create intricate designs and shapes with smooth edges, making it a popular choice for industries ranging from signage and packaging to automotive and aerospace.

Another benefit of CO2 laser cutters is their speed and efficiency. These machines can complete complex cutting tasks in a fraction of the time it would take traditional methods, leading to increased productivity and cost savings for businesses.

Furthermore, CO2 laser cutters offer a non-contact cutting process, which means there is minimal wear and tear on the machine itself. This results in lower maintenance costs and longer machine lifespan compared to mechanical cutting methods.

5 Essential Safety Tips for Using a CO2 Laser Cutter

  1. Ensure proper ventilation when using a CO2 laser cutter to remove fumes and smoke.
  2. Always wear appropriate safety gear such as goggles and gloves when operating the machine.
  3. Regularly clean the lens of the CO2 laser cutter to maintain cutting quality and efficiency.
  4. Adjust the power and speed settings based on the material you are cutting to achieve optimal results.
  5. Keep a fire extinguisher nearby as a precautionary measure in case of any unexpected flare-ups.

Ensure proper ventilation when using a CO2 laser cutter to remove fumes and smoke.

When using a CO2 laser cutter, it is crucial to ensure proper ventilation to effectively remove fumes and smoke generated during the cutting process. Adequate ventilation not only helps maintain a safe working environment by reducing the risk of inhaling harmful particles but also prevents the accumulation of residue that can affect the quality of the cut and the performance of the machine. By implementing proper ventilation measures, such as using exhaust fans or ducting systems, users can safeguard their health and prolong the lifespan of their CO2 laser cutter while maintaining optimal cutting results.

Regularly clean the lens of the CO2 laser cutter to maintain cutting quality and efficiency.

Regularly cleaning the lens of your CO2 laser cutter is essential to ensure optimal cutting quality and efficiency. Dust, debris, and residue can accumulate on the lens over time, affecting the focus and precision of the laser beam. By maintaining a clean lens, you can prolong the lifespan of your machine, prevent costly repairs, and consistently achieve high-quality cuts on a variety of materials. Make cleaning the lens a routine part of your maintenance schedule to keep your CO2 laser cutter operating at peak performance.
